Objective Standard: The Literal Approach Courts taking the literal approach have held that not even a handshake to “formalize the deal” outweighs strict contract language.[37] Rather, courts rely exclusively on the language of the letter and look to clear statements indicating a binding or non-binding effect.[38] These are organized into four broad categories[39] of letters of intent based on the intentions expressed by the parties: (1) Expressly Non-Binding: One or both parties… [read post]
